Buttar Kalan Population, Caste, Working Data Gurdaspur, Punjab - Census 2011

Buttar Kalan is a village situated in Gurdaspur tehsil of Gurdaspur district in Punjab.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 324 families residing in the village Buttar Kalan. The total population of Buttar Kalan is 1,692 out of which 882 are males and 810 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Buttar Kalan is 918.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Buttar Kalan village is 170 which is 10% of the total population. There are 103 male children and 67 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Buttar Kalan is 650 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(918) of Buttar Kalan village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Buttar Kalan is 73.2%. Thus Buttar Kalan village has a higher literacy rate compared to 71.1% of Gurdaspur district. The male literacy rate is 78.43% and the female literacy rate is 67.7% in Buttar Kalan village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 21%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Buttar Kalan village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Buttar Kalan village out of total population, 687 were engaged in work activities. 92.3%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 7.7%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 687 workers engaged in Main Work, 277 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 34 were Agricultural labourers.
